000486V323Word文档下载推荐.docx

上传人:b****6 文档编号:18094162 上传时间:2022-12-13 格式:DOCX 页数:62 大小:4.18MB
下载 相关 举报
000486V323Word文档下载推荐.docx_第1页
第1页 / 共62页
000486V323Word文档下载推荐.docx_第2页
第2页 / 共62页
000486V323Word文档下载推荐.docx_第3页
第3页 / 共62页
000486V323Word文档下载推荐.docx_第4页
第4页 / 共62页
000486V323Word文档下载推荐.docx_第5页
第5页 / 共62页
点击查看更多>>
下载资源
资源描述

000486V323Word文档下载推荐.docx

《000486V323Word文档下载推荐.docx》由会员分享,可在线阅读,更多相关《000486V323Word文档下载推荐.docx(62页珍藏版)》请在冰豆网上搜索。

000486V323Word文档下载推荐.docx

E.Customer,InternetBrowser,TicketingSystem

Answer:

B

2.Considerthefollowingstatementsfromadomainexpertonaproject:

Anautomatedbill-paymentfunctionalityneedstobeaddedtoouronlinebankingapplication.Thebank'

scustomercanmakeonlinebillpaymentstovendors(suchastheelectriccompany,telephonecompany,rentalagency).Onlyvendorswhohavealreadysignedupwiththebankcanbepaid.Therearetwowaystomakepayments:

1.Specifyaone-timepaymentforaspecificamount,or

2.Establishregularpaymentstobemadeonaspecificintervalsuchasmonthlyorweekly.

Customersarenotifiedofthedetailsofsuccessfulpaymentsviaemail.Theiremailaddressesarealreadyavailable.

WhichofthefollowingarerequirementsthatMUSTbereflectedinusecases?

A.Thecustomermustbegivenachoiceofnotificationmodes,viaemailorsurfacemail.

B.Thecustomermustbegivenachoiceofaddinganewvendortothebank'

slistofpayees.

C.Thecustomermustbegivenachoiceofpaymentmodes,one-timepaymentmodeandrecurringpaymentmode.

D.Whenapaymentattemptsucceeds,thecustomermustbenotifiedofthedetailsviaemail.

CD

3.Refertotheexhibitstoanswerthequestion.

Therearenewrequirementstocreateseatingconfigurationsthatarereusable,storethoseconfigurationsinanexternaldatabase,andautomaticallycreateaweeklyeventstatusreport.Whatnewusecasesarenecessary?

A.Createaseatingconfiguration,Storeseatingconfiguration,Generateeventstatusreport.

B.Createaseatingconfiguration,Generateeventstatusreport.

C.Createaseatingconfiguration,Modifyaseatingconfiguration,Deleteaseatingconfiguration.

D.Storeseatingconfiguration,Generateeventstatusreport.

4.AnapplicationprojectisbeingbuiltthatenablesuserstoresearchstocksinteractivelyovertheInternet.

-Maryhasbeenastockanalystforyearsandunderstandshowtousetechnicalindicators,suchaspricemovements,todeterminewhentobuyandsellstocks.

-SamhasbeenastockanalystforyearsandunderstandshowtousetechniquessuchasPrice/Earnings(P/E)valuationandgrowthratestodeterminewhentobuyandsellstocks.

-HarryisthecompanywebmasterandknowsalotabouttheInternet.

-Deniseisthemanagerinchargeoftheprojectandisultimatelyauthorizedtodecidewhatrequirementsaretobedeliveredinthedifferentreleases.

WhowouldbeMOSTeffectivetoincludeintheusecasewritingsessionsforthisapplication?

A.Mary,Sam,HarryandDeniseduringrequirementsdiscussions.

B.Mary,Sam,andHarryduringrequirementsdiscussions.Deniseoccasionallytoapprovethedecisions.

C.Maryduringrequirementsdiscussionsthatrelatetotechnicaltradingtechniques.Samduringdiscussionsthatrelatetovaluationtradingtechniques.Harryoccasionallytoanswertechnicalfeasibilityquestions.Deniseasmuchaspossibletomakescopedecisionsinrealtime.

D.Maryduringrequirementsdiscussionsthatrelatetotechnicaltradingtechniques.Samduringdiscussionsthatrelatetovaluationtradingtechniques.Harryoccasionallytoanswertechnicalfeasibilityquestions.Deniseoccasionallytoapprovethedecisions.

C

5.AGUIprototypehasbeendemonstratedtomarketingpersonnelandendusersforaproject.Duringthedemonstration,itbecameclearthattheterminologyusedandcomputerskilllevelwerenotagoodmatchfortheendusers,butmarketingwasthrilledwiththestate-of-the-artuserinterfacedesigned.Whatstepsshouldtheanalysttake?

A.UpdatetheobjectmodelandGUItomatchtheendusers'

terminologyandcontinuewithdevelopment.

B.UpdatetheobjectmodelandGUItomatchtheendusers'

terminology,redesigntheGUItobetargetedtoaless-skilleduser,iterateontheprototype,explainthestepsyouaretakingtomarketing,andholdanotherdemonstrationsessionwithendusersandmarketing.

C.UpdatetheGUItomatchtheendusers'

terminology,arrangetrainingofferingstoaccompanytheproductreleasetoenhanceenduserskills,supportmarketinginaroadtriptoclientsitesaswellasconferencedemonstrations.

D.UpdatetheGUItomatchtheendusers'

terminology,continuewithdevelopment,andsupportmarketingintheirtripstoclientsitesaswellasconferencedemonstrations.

6.Whenwritingtheinitialusecasesforaproject,itisMOSTimportanttodefine:

A.Thejobtitleforeachuserofthesystem.

B.Whatuserrequirementswillbefulfilled.

C.Howuserrequirementswillbefulfilled.

D.Howexternalsysteminteractionswillbefulfilled.

7.WhichofthefollowingisNOTaUMLmechanismusedtoorganizeusecases?

A.Generalization

B.Override

C.Extend

D.Include

8.Refertotheexhibitstoanswerthequestion.

Whichoneofthefollowinglabelsshouldbeusedtodescribelines1,2,3?

A.Include,include,include

B.Include,include,extend

C.Include,extend,extend

D.Extend,include,extend

E.Extend,extend,include

9.Thefollowinginteractionoccursduringarequirementsdiscussion:

Enduser:

"

Thetradershouldbeabletosetupmultiplestocktradestobesubmittedtogether."

Developer:

So,that'

slikeaqueuethatgetsprocessedfirst-in,first-out,right?

"

That'

sright.Oncethetradeoccurs,thestocksshowupintheuser'

sportfolio."

Theportfolioisacontaineroftheuser'

sstocksthen?

Whattermsshouldtheanalystincludeintherelatedusecases?

A.Queue,container

B.Trade,container

C.Trade,portfolio

D.Trade,queue,portfolio,container

10.AnInteractionDiagramshouldbeassociatedwith:

A.aUseCase.

B.anActivityDiagram.

C.aCRCcard.

D.aStateTransitionDiagram.

A

11.ThefollowingaretherequirementsforaReport-generationmoduleinanapplication:

1.Whennewdataisgenerated,theuser-interfaceshouldberefreshedautomaticallytoreflectthelatestvalues

2.Multipleviewtypesarepossible

WhichofthefollowingModelandViewinteractionsBESTsatisfiestheaboverequirements?

A.Establishsubscribe/notifymechanismbetweenviewandmodel,withthemodelupdatingtheviewbasedupontheviewtype.

B.Establishasubscribe/notifymechanismbetweentheviewandmodellayerssothattheviewsgetnotifiedofthechange.

C.Developintelligencewithinthemodelsothatitdecideswhichviewsaretoberefreshedbasedontheviewtype.

D.Combinetheviewandmodellayersintoasingleentitysothattheinteractionsarelocalizedandnotificationsareinstantaneous.

12.Eachcreditcardserviceproviderhasitsowninterfacethatallclientprogramsmustuse.WhatistheBESTwaytodesignasystemsothatitmayeasilyswitchbetweenmultipleprovidersandaddnewprovidersasrequired,whilekeepingthecomplexitylow?

A.CreateanobjectwithacommonAPIforbusinessobjectstouse.Thisobjectcoversallcreditcardprovidersandroutesrequestsfromthebusinessobjectstotheadaptorobjectofthedesignatedcreditcardserviceprovider,whichhandlestheinterfaceconversions.

B.Createanorderedcollectionofcreditcardserviceprovidersandhaveeachtrytohandletheservicerequestsfromthebusinessobjects.Ifonecannothandletherequestitpassestherequesttothenextoneuntilitiseventuallyhandledordiscarded.

C.Havethebusinessobjectscommunicatedirectlytotheserviceprovidersusingeachserviceprovider'

sAPI.

D.Maintainaglobalpoolofcreditcardservicerequestsfromthebusinessobjects.Eachcreditcardservicegoesthroughthepooltofindandclaimtherequeststhatitcanhandle.Itthenprocesseseachrequest.

13.Refertotheexhibittoanswerthequestion.

WhichpackagesshouldbeplacedintheEventTicketSalesProcessorthatispicturedintheDeploymentDiagramfortheTicketingSystem?

A.CreditCardDomain

B.TicketPurchasing

C.EventTicketingDomain

D.TicketPurchasingClient

BC

14.ClassAisdependentonclassBif:

A.AsendsamessagetoB.

B.AhasareferencetoB.

C.BisusedasaparameterforamessagesentbyA.

D.BsendsamessagetoA.

ABC

15.Classesshouldbegroupedintopackagesby:

A.projectteamorganization.

B.classesthatarerelatedtothesameoverallservices.

C.classesthatworktogetherinthesameinteractiondiagrams.

D.theclassdiagramstheyappearin.

16.WhichofthefollowingstatementsaboutdesigninganenterpriseapplicationisTRUE?

A.Duetotherealitiesofacommercialsystem,performancerequirementsshouldberesolvedintheanalysisphaseoftheproject.

B.Athreeormoretierarchitectureshouldbeconsideredinordertofacilitatescalability.

C.Bydefinition,eachusecaserepresentsasetofactionsthatareperformedatomically;

itthereforemapsdirectlytoatransaction.

D.Inmodellingasystemthatwillhavemanyconcurrentusers,collaborationdiagramsaremoreusefulthansequencediagrams.

17.Inawell-designedlayeredarchitecture,whichlayersshouldknowaboutwhich?

A.ModelknowsViewandPersistence,ViewknowsModelandPersistence

B.ViewknowsModel,ModelknowsPersistence

C.ViewknowsModel,PersistenceknowsViewandModel

D.ViewknowsModel,Mo

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 高等教育 > 艺术

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1